SCA ranked number two in the world in environmental awareness

SCA has been ranked number two in a compilation of the world's most
environmentally friendly companies undertaken by EIRIS (Ethical Investment
Research Services), a leading provider of independent, global responsible
investment research, and The Independent newspaper.

Jan Åström, CEO of SCA, is very pleased about the distinction and cites in
particular the overall perspective applied by the survey. "It is a great pleasure to receive this attention for the breadth of our
environment work", comments Åström. "We are working consciously with the carbon
dioxide issue, and during the past year we reduced our emissions by 4%. But
there are also many other areas in which we are making substantial progress,
such as waste management, water use and raw material recycling."

In its survey, EIRIS reviewed the entire fibre flow, from FSC-certified forest
management to the production process and reuse of products. 

According to Patrik Isaksson, Director of Environmental Affairs at SCA, EIRIS
include thousands of companies in its analyses. 

“EIRIS is one of the leading European players when it comes to socially
responsible investment research, with approximately one hundred institutional
investors and fund managers among its customers”, says Isaksson.

SCA is a global consumer goods and paper company that develops, produces and
markets personal care products, tissue, packaging solutions, publication papers
and solid-wood products. Sales are conducted in some 90 countries. SCA has
annual sales in excess of SEK 101 billion (c. EUR 11 billion) and production
facilities in more than 40 countries. SCA had approximately 51,000 employees at
the beginning of 2007. SCA shares are traded on the Stockholm, London and New
